ANC on red alert
President Jacob Zuma faces a political crossroad on Saturday - to publicly disavow his most vocal supporter or repudiate his alliance allies who swept him to power at Polokwane almost two years ago.
On Saturday afternoon, Zuma was to present the keynote address to the SACP's special congress in the same city, two days after the communists publicly humiliated ANC Youth League leader Julius Malema, forcing him to walk out in disgust.
